Water Quality Summary

Bullhead City is served by 10 public water systems with a combined service population of 47,183 people, and has 2,972 EPA Safe Drinking Water Act violations on record. Critically, 52 of those are health-based violations, meaning one or more contaminants were detected above EPA-established safe levels — a serious public health concern. Bullhead City's violation count is 682% above the national average for Arizona. Contaminants associated with violations include Chlorine Dioxide, Disinfection Byproducts, E. coli, Selenium, Stage 2 DBP.

Contaminants Found

Chlorine Dioxide

Can cause anemia in infants and young children; may cause nervous system effects at high levels.

Common source: Water treatment disinfectant used to control taste, odor, and microorganisms

EPA limit: 0.8 mg/L

Disinfection Byproducts

Broad category of chemicals formed during disinfection, associated with increased cancer risk and adverse reproductive effects.

Common source: Reaction of disinfectants (chlorine, ozone, chloramines) with organic matter

E. coli

Causes gastrointestinal illness; certain strains (e.g., O157:H7) can cause severe kidney failure and death.

Common source: Fecal contamination from humans or animals entering the water supply

EPA limit: Zero (no E. coli permitted in drinking water)

Selenium

Hair loss, nail brittleness, and nervous system damage at elevated concentrations.

Common source: Natural geological deposits, mining discharges, oil refinery waste

EPA limit: 0.05 mg/L (50 ppb)

Stage 2 DBP

Trihalomethanes and haloacetic acids that increase cancer risk and may cause adverse reproductive outcomes.

Common source: Chlorine disinfection reacting with natural organic matter in source water

EPA limit: TTHM: 0.080 mg/L; HAA5: 0.060 mg/L

Water Systems Serving Bullhead City

System Name PWSID Source Population Violations
BULLHEAD CITY MOHAVE AZ0408032 Groundwater 36,330 2390
NORTH MOHAVE VALLEY AZ0408068 Groundwater 5,190 95
DESERT FOOTHILLS AZ0408137 Groundwater 3,091 33
SILVERVIEW RV PARK AZ0408164 Groundwater 800 94
LAKE MOHAVE HIGHLANDS AZ0408062 Groundwater 746 54
SILVER CREEK RV PARK AZ0408064 Groundwater 280 89
GHR LANDOWNERS ASSN WATER COOP AZ0408150 Groundwater 280 119
CAMP MOHAVE AZ0408037 Groundwater 224 41
RIVER CITY RV PARK AZ0408071 Groundwater 183 8
RIO VISTA RANCHES AZ0408333 Groundwater 59 49
